HERETAUNGA BOATING CLUB
The annual smoke concert of the Herctaunga Boating Club was held on Saturday evening at Petane. The chair was occupied by Mr. J. M'Dougall, cfcmmodore. The principal business of the evening was the presentation of prizes won during the year, which were as follow : —A' Class, - 18ft c.b. boats, grand aggregate WilfordjDup and blue ribbon, -Mr. Aldred's Irex ;A Class, 18ft c.b. boate, Hartley Cup, Mr. Harry Head's Nautilus ; crews' race, Mr. Blyth's Cup, Mr. Harry Head's Nautilus ; A Class 1, aggregate race, Mr. Anderson's trophy, Messrs. Boyd and Neill's Illinois; A Class, second _aggregate, Mr. Head's Nautilus trophy wffis' by, Mr. Aldred s Irex; A Class, third aggregate, Mr. Head's Irex trophy won by Irex ; A Class, fourth aggregate, Messrs. Boyd and Neili's Illinois trophy won by Mr. Head's .Nautilus; A Class, fifth aggregate, Mr. Neill's trophy won by Mr. Head's Nautilus; A Class, champion pennant, won by Illinois; E Class, Wfb c.b. boats, Committen's Challenge Cup, won by Mr. Colquhoun's Gil Bias, second prize to Committee's Challenge Cup, Mr. G. A. M'Donald's tropiiy, won by Messrs. Scott and Holiday's Mahau; Thorndon Dinghy Club's Cup, won by Mahau and Gil Bias, who tied, each to hold the prize for six'months ; first aggregate race, Ceisha and Gil Bias trophy won by Mahau; second aggregate. Mr. Thornton's trophy, won by Gil Bias; third aggregate, Mr. Eowe rs trophy, won by Geisha; fourth aggregate, club trophy, won by Mahau; fifth aggregate race, Mr. Blythe's trophy, won by Gil Bias; B Class, champion pennant, won by Gil Bias. The prizes were presented by tho Mayor (Mr. E. W. M'Ewnn). Song's were contributed by Messrs. Medliurst and Maud. Mr. Head presided at the piano. Messrs. W. Parrant and W. T. Jenkins attended to the refreshments.
